Voting Software Overview

Voting software is a type of software that assists in the process of designing, administering, and tabulating votes. It typically includes both hardware and software components and is used to conduct online elections, as well as in physical voting booths.

The most basic types of voting software include ballot-marking systems, which allow users to mark their choices on a standardized paper ballot. Other types of voting software can be more sophisticated and enable more complex vote formats such as ranked choice or instant-runoff voting. These systems usually use electronic touchscreens to display options and require voters to select their choices electronically. Some systems even provide an audible version for visually impaired voters or those who have difficulty reading standard ballots.

To ensure secure elections, these software packages must adhere to certain standards such as providing encryption algorithms for secure data transmission, robust backups in case of system failures, audit logs that record all user activity within the system, fail-safes against malicious attacks, and tamper-resistant mechanisms that prevent unauthorized changes to voter data or results. This means that the underlying technology must be tested extensively before any election takes place.

In addition to offering security features, many voting software packages also offer various other features designed to enhance user experience and improve accuracy. For instance, some may include built-in graphics or audio capabilities for displaying election information for easier understanding by voters with disabilities; others may come with an access control system that prevents duplicate entries from being entered into the system; still others may feature polling station management tools for easily tracking polls during an election period; and many come equipped with reporting capabilities so election officials can track outcomes quickly and accurately once the polls have closed.

Overall, voting software provides an efficient way for governments around the world to hold secure elections while also making it easier than ever before for citizens across all demographics to cast their votes accurately using modern digital solutions.

How Much Does Voting Software Cost?

The cost of voting software can vary widely depending on the type of technology used, the size and scope of its use, and other factors. For example, there are online voting systems for internal corporate or association elections that may cost as little as $1,000 to over $100,000 for a comprehensive system with comprehensive features such as customizable ballot design, multi-language support, advanced audit trails and data protection. On the other hand, if you are looking to conduct a large local election with dozens or hundreds of polling places in multiple counties then you could be looking at costs ranging from tens to hundreds of thousands of dollars. One way to reduce costs is by using open source voting software which may be available at no cost depending on the individual jurisdiction’s requirements.

However, it can still require significant time and resources to implement successfully so many organizations opt for commercial products that come pre-configured with all the necessary components in order to ensure compliance and avoid potential problems or delays during election day. Additionally, some jurisdictions also provide grants or reimbursements for purchase and implementation costs which can significantly reduce total expenditures on voting systems. Ultimately the total cost will depend on many variables but it's important to remember that investing in secure and reliable voting technology is essential not only for conducting an accurate count but also for building public confidence in our democratic processes.

Risks Associated With Voting Software

The risks associated with voting software include:

  • Vulnerability to manipulation, tampering, and hacking: Any breach in the security of voting software can compromise the data integrity and electoral outcome. This could lead to election results being manipulated or false information being released.
  • Inaccurate vote counts or tabulations: Incorrect programming of the voting system software can result in inaccurate vote tallies and incorrect reporting of results.
  • Absence of audit trails: As voting systems are digitalized, it is possible for votes to be altered without creating an audit trail that could inform investigators who may want to discover any irregularities during the voting process.
  • Disparity across systems and vendors: Every vendor's e-voting system has different requirements and capabilities, which can make it difficult for researchers, officials, and voters to understand how their votes will be cast or counted by a given system.
  • Ineffective cybersecurity measures: Cybersecurity measures are essential for safeguarding a voting system from being exposed to malicious actors; however, if these measures are not properly implemented or updated regularly, then they could be rendered ineffective against cyberattacks.
  • Lack of voter education: Without proper voter education, voters may not understand how to use the voting system correctly or be aware of the potential consequences if their votes are not cast as intended.
